James Kung’s keynote speech at the 2nd WCCE

James Kung, Yan Ai Foundation Professor of Social Science at Hong Kong University of Science and Technology, was among the keynote speakers at the Second World Congress of Comparative Economics «1917 –2017: Revolution and Evolution in Economic Development» in Saint Petersburg on June 15-17, 2017.

Second World Congress of Comparative Economics
The Second World Congress of Comparative Economics “1917 –2017: Revolution and Evolution in Economic Development” was held at National Research University Higher School of Economics (St. Petersburg, Russia) on June 15 – 17, 2017, following the first successful meeting in Rome in 2015.

Anna Bykova presented the results of joint research at XII International Forum of Knowledge Assets Dynamics IFKAD2017
On 7th of June 2017 at XII International Forum of Knowledge Assets Dynamics IFKAD2017, Anna Bykova presented the results of joint research with Carlos Jardon entitled “Relational capital from foreign partners as source of value creation: the mediation role of companies’ dynamic capabilities”.

Role of Political Parties in the Euromaidan Protests of 2013-2014

Julian G. Waller, Ph.D Candidate at the Department of Political Science at the George Washington University and ICSID Visiting Researcher, presented his research on "Popular Perceptions and the De Facto Role of Political Parties in the Euromaidan Protests of 2013-2014" at another meeting of the regular ICSID-CSDSI Seminar on June 6, 2017. The event was held jointly with the HSE seminar on political economy.

Seminar "Alcohol consumption in Russia, 1965-2015"

The third seminar ‘Modern demography’ of the International laboratory for population and health took place on the 25th of May. Alexander V. Nemtsov, MD, the head of the department of Moscow research institute of psychiatry of the Ministry of health of the Russian Federation, presented a paper on alcohol consumption in Russia in 1965-2015.
